Digital Stoicism: The Pause-and-Pivot Protocol
⏱️ The “Pause-and-Pivot” Protocol
In a digital environment designed for instant reaction, the most effective “power move” is the intentional delay. This protocol focuses on the habit of Emotional Decoupling—the ability to separate a digital stressor from your immediate physical response.
1. The Trigger
You encounter a digital roadblock: an inflammatory comment, a confusing technical error, or a high-stakes misunderstanding in a group chat.
- Physical Sign: Increased heart rate, shallow breathing, or the urge to “type fast.”
2. The 60-Second Firewall
Before your fingers touch the keys, implement a hard pause.
- The Logic: Digital problems are often amplified by “hot” cognition. Moving to “cold” cognition allows for strategic rather than reactive solving.
3. The Three-Question Audit
Ask yourself these questions to pivot from frustration to resolution:
| Question |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Is this a bug or a feature? | Determines if the problem is technical or intentional/human. |
| What is my end goal? | Shifts focus from “winning” to “resolving.” |
| Does this require a public or private response? | Prevents escalation and preserves digital reputation. |
4. The Sage Execution
Once the minute is up, apply the Minimalist Intervention:
- Technical: Search the error code + “solved.”
- Interpersonal: Use a “Neutral Bridge” statement (e.g., “I want to make sure I understand your point before I respond.”)
The Sage Insight: Responsibility in the digital age isn’t about knowing every answer; it’s about mastering the gap between a stimulus and your response.
